Representatives offer lots of various kinds of insurance, such as residential or commercial property, casualty, impairment and individual lines of insurance. These are referred to as "lines of authority" in the market. Representatives must receive licensure for their specific line of authority. Understanding what type of insurance coverage you desire to offer is a crucial step in the career path.

Pre-licensure requirements vary from state to state, but they are a necessary action towards making licensure as an insurance coverage representative or broker. For instance, California applicants for casualty licensure must finish 20 hours of general pre-licensing education, along with 12 hours of education in the state's principles and insurance codes.

Pass a licensing examination. All representatives should pass a licensing examination to offer insurance. The National Insurance Coverage Manufacturer Registry has compiled a list of state-specific licensing requirements, associated fees and other important information about the licensing procedure. Apply at insurance coverage firms. Agents who have met all the requirements and made licensure are eligible for work at insurance agencies and brokerages, which can differ from small regional brokerages to local workplaces of popular insurance carriers.

Changes in federal insurance laws, insurance benefits programs and other locations can impact client's requirements. Many state insurance boards need agents and brokers to finish continuing education courses to keep abreast of these changes to preserve their licensure. The Institutes Danger & Insurance Understanding Group supplies a list of each state's continuing education requirements for a wide variety of common industry accreditations.

Agents require to be highly analytical so they can assess their client's needs. They need to be exceptional communicators to discuss which policies fulfill customer's requirements and why. They need to be self-starters and actively discover new customers and construct a book of business to keep commissions flowing. Finally, they require to have the confidence to call potential customers and talk about the benefits of purchasing brand-new or extra lines of insurance coverage.

Earnings likewise differ greatly depending upon an agent's abilities, specializeds and experience. According to the Bureau of Labor Stats, typical yearly salaries for insurances sales representatives was simply under $50,000 in 2017. Nevertheless, the leading 10 percent of agents made more than $125,000 each year, while the bottom 10 percent took home simply over $27,000.

com locations median earnings for entry-level representatives at simply over $33,000 every year, while more skilled agents earn approximately $42,000 per year. Late-career experts and agents with skills in customer relations, account sales and management all can potentially make more.
